District-Level NCES Analysis

Tillery Charter Academy operates 1 public schools serving 164 students, placing it among the smallest districts in North Carolina. The school portfolio breaks down into 1 elementary schools, a small enough portfolio that most families will interact with nearly every campus in the district at some point. These enrollment and school figures come from the NCES Common Core of Data (CCD) 2024-25 release, and the district is based in Montgomery County.

Per-pupil expenditure runs $11,146 according to the NCES F-33 School District Finance Survey, in the lower half of 328 North Carolina districts by per-pupil spending. See how North Carolina compares in our national per-pupil spending analysis. The funding mix is 13.7% local, 65.2% state, and 21.1% federal, a state-revenue-heavy mix that insulates the district somewhat from local property-tax volatility, though it ties funding to state budget cycles.
